TANAHUN: The construction of the Model Animal Hospital building in Damauli, Byas Municipality-3 here remains incomplete.
Although the construction contract was signed to complete the building in Poush 2081 BS, only 75 percent of the work has been completed, according to the Veterinary Hospital and Animal Service Expert Center Tanahun. The center’s chief, Ravishan Adhikari, informed that the work was not completed on time despite repeated extensions.
Due to the contractor’s negligence, 25 percent of the work is still pending. The chief official said, “The deadline has been extended after the contractor promised to work quickly and complete the construction within six months.” Eco Builders has been given the responsibility of constructing the building.
The building of the Veterinary Hospital and Animal Service Expert Center in Damauli, the district headquarters, is incomplete even though it should have been completed a year and a half ago.
The Gandaki Provincial Government had signed a contract agreement to complete the construction of the hospital building at a cost of Rs 49 million, excluding VAT. It is estimated that it will cost Rs 100 million to build and operate the necessary physical infrastructure of the hospital.
